Cares in the Installation of Split Air Conditioner with Refrigerant R-410 A Phase-3

 • Never modify the unit by removing any of the safety guards or by-passing any of the safety interlock keys.

• Do not install in a location that is unable to support the weight of the unit. Personal injury and property damage may result from the unit falling.

• Before carrying out electrical work, attach an approved cable to the power supply cable. And make sure the equipment is grounded.

• For installation, use tools and piping materials manufactured exclusively for the R410A, and install it safely according to the instructions in this Installation Manual. The pressure of the HFC R410A refrigerant becomes approximately 1.6 times higher than that of the conventional refrigerant. For this reason, if the piping is not made with exclusive material or if an incomplete installation is carried out, a rupture or personal injury may occur, as well as water leaks, electric shocks and fires.

• When installing or moving the air conditioner, do not mix air with the specified refrigerant (R410A) within the refrigeration cycle. If there is a mixture with air, the pressure in the refrigeration cycle may become excessively high, and personal injury may occur due to its rupture.
